Benefits Specialist
We are seeking a Benefits Specialist who is passionate about making a difference in our community. At Lone Star Circle of Care (LSCC) we strive for exceptional, equitable patient care that leads to healthier communities. Our Benefits Specialists will facilitate consumer enrollment in insurance coverage in health care safety net programs such as Medicaid, CHIP, SNAP, and County Indigent programs. The Benefits Specialists may also facilitate consumer enrollment in insurance coverage through the federal Health Insurance Marketplace. The Benefits Specialists will screen individuals and families to determine eligibility for benefits and assist them in completing the application and enrollment process to obtain health care coverage. The Benefits Specialists may provide telephonic and in-person program registration services for new and returning LSCC patients.

A Day in the Life of a Benefits Specialist may look like this:
- Provides non-biased information regarding available coverage options and benefits
- Fills out or helps to fill out appropriate application
- Verifies documents and information gathered telephonically by Program Advisors when patient presents for face-to-face appointments
- Receives scheduled and unscheduled calls through Patient Navigation Center and face-to-face encounters at clinical and other settings to conduct various Program Registration functions
- Performs program registration thoroughly to ensure highly accurate screening and enrollment outcomes for the federal Health Insurance Marketplace, health care safety net programs, and LSCC Sliding Fee Scale assignment
- Accurately identifies programs for which patient may be eligible
- Using VeritySource, Athena, and available insurance verification programs and other automated tools, maintains all patient documentation necessary to complete assignments and certify clients/patients in the appropriate programs
- Acquires and maintains knowledge and expertise in eligibility, enrollment, and program specifications of the federal Marketplace and other programs such as Medicaid and CHIP
